RF Overlord
11-26-2017, 12:21 PM
302HP/318TQ at the crank minus ~15% drivetrain losses.

ByronRACE
11-27-2017, 04:32 PM
With the lube I run daily, and the air pressure I run daily, and with the stock calibration, mine puts out 245rwhp SAE in 4th gear with the converter locked. If I run 50lbs of air in the tires instead of 38, it gains 5rwhp. If I run light synthetic oil in the engine and diff, it gains another 5rwhp. If I add 4deg of spark up top and lean it out to 13.3:1 AFR, it gains another 10rwhp. I think the 240-260 estimate is right on the money. Reality; about 245 on 91 octane. I pull 4deg of spark at peak torque, 2deg of spark at peak power, and reshape the part throttle spark table and run 87 octane. Like that, it makes 230rwhp and gets identical MPG; which is how I drive it. It's my commuter.
